As part of the ADA’s education campaign as to how the ADA believes the Commonwealth Government should improve the delivery of dental care to the community, the following article at was published in The Australian on Saturday.
The Opinion piece prepared by Dr Neil Hewson was published due to the public’s interest as to how delivery of dental health can be improved.
The piece published advocates that federal funding for dental care delivery be provided by the government and be directed to the financially disadvantaged-rather than be directed universally (to all Australians) as advocated in the National Health and Hospital Reform Commission’s Denticare plan.
